The date preceding the obituary is the date of posting on the WWW, not the date of death. ============================= September 20. 2004 12:53PM James Triggs Sr. [Photo] James Triggs Sr., 77, a native of Raceland and resident of Thibodaux, died at 11:55 a.m. Thursday, Sept. 16, 2004. Visitation will be from 9 a.m. to funeral time Tuesday at Third Zion Baptist Church in Raceland. Religious service will be at 11 a.m. Tuesday at the church, with burial in Young Men Benevolent Association Cemetery at Lafourche Crossing. He is survived by his wife, Olivia Thomas Triggs of Thibodaux; one son, James Triggs Jr. of Houma; two daughters, Carolyn T. Truxillo of Thibodaux and Rose Gant of Raceland; four sisters, Clara Triggs of Raceland, Neoma Coleman of New Orleans, Carrie Shelby and Theresa Boyd, both of Thibodaux; eight grandchildren; and two great-grandchildren. He was preceded in death by his parents, Elijah and Frances Allen Triggs; one daughter, Joyce T. Boyd; four brothers, Andrew, Joseph, Sidney and Elijah Triggs Jr.; and three sisters, Rosetta T. Folse, Albertha Triggs and Ida Coleman. He was a member of Third Zion Baptist Church and was retired from Soloco Construction.
